Transaction 2127aeed839e153e90d9329ec446af6125b4c6a156d8171e3571a24da320c228

block
e917527a382ba8a38bfe71d98102a46bf1875024d6163aa78b9a48d3ca1f8d71

1 Input

20 Outputs